Background
My passion for technology is the center of both my work and personal endeavors. In addition to my creative design and technology consultant roles, I am an amateur musician, artist and photographer.
My educational background is in art and technology with a master’s degree from the School of the Art Institute of Chicago. I taught computer animation and image manipulation for two years before I was hired in 2001 as a multimedia designer by Zagnoli McEvoy Foley, a litigation consulting firm. My role at ZMF was greatly expanded in 2007 to include support and maintenance of all computers and mobile devices, AV equipment, and network and server systems. This promotion was prompted by my knowledge of contemporary technology combined with my strong rapport with users of all skill levels.
